Contrast

#2b2a22 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
14.41: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.
Aaon black
1.46: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#78755e as the text (4.5:1)
  • AAA: use #9a977e as the text (7.1: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#919191 (4.57: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#b5b5b5 (7.03:1)

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#2b2a22 as the background.
